Behind the Headlines: Sickle Cell Therapies; Mpox Vaccines; and ARCH Ventures’ Biotech Fund
October 3rd 2024This Behind the Headlines news roundup panel discussion on recent news items includes updates regarding sickle cell therapies (e.g,, Pfizer’s withdrawal of Oxbryta and Vertex’s choosing of Lonza as the commercial manufacturer of Casgevy); Emergent BioSolutions $400 million BARDA contract for an mpox vaccine; and the first in a generation novel schizophrenia drug, Cobenfy (xanomeline and trospium chloride). The panel also examines investment revival with ARCH Ventures $3 billion biotech fund raise and the $3.6 billion for Flagship Pioneering. Rounding things out is a discussion on COVID-19-associated childhood myopia and patent thickets artificially keep the price of drugs high.
Merck to Gain Investigational Bispecific Antibody in $1.3 Billion Curon Biopharmaceutical Deal
August 22nd 2024Merck, known as MSD outside of the United States and Canada, will gain CN201, a next-generation bispecific antibody, from Curon Biopharmaceutical in a deal potentially worth up to $1.3 billion.
AbbVie Strengthens Neurological Pipeline with $8.7 Billion Acquisition of Cerevel Therapeutics
August 3rd 2024This acquisition gives AbbVie clinical-stage assets from Cerevel’s pipeline that complement AbbVie's emerging neuroscience pipeline and branded products for treating psychiatric disorders, migraine, and Parkinson's disease.
